Sheet    Place    Census entry

9Whyly CottagesWilliam Smith, M, Head, married, age 39, born Waldron; occupation: carter
    Mary Smith, F, Wife, married, age 38, born Waldron
    John Smith, M, Son, age 15, born Waldron; occupation: farm labourer
    Tom Smith, M, Son, age 13, born Waldron; occupation: farm labourer
    Amelia Smith, F, Daughter, age 10, born Waldron; occupation: scholar
    Laura Smith, F, Daughter, age 8, born Waldron; occupation: scholar
    Ruth Smith, F, Daughter, age 5, born Waldron; occupation: scholar
    Edith Smith, F, Daughter, age 3, born Waldron
    Ada Smith, F, Daughter, age 6 m, born East Hoathly
    Richard Novis, M, Boarder, widowed, age 68, born Framfield; occupation: farm labourer

9Whyly CottagesRichard Dicker, M, Head, married, age 24, born Rotherfield; occupation: farm labourer
    Alice Dicker, F, Wife, married, age 22, born Withyham
    Alice Dicker, F, Daughter, age 1, born Waldron
    Alma E. Dicker, F, Daughter, age 3 m, born Waldron

9Fir GroveEdmund Hornby, M, Head, married, age 55, born London; occupation: foreign officer chief retired judge of H.M.S. Upram coast for China and Bapav
    Emily A. Hornby, F, Wife, married, age 27, born North America
    Constance Hornby, F, Daughter, age 5 m, born East Hoathly
    Emily Augvela Roberts, F, Mother In Law, married, age 45, born North America
    Anna Pierce Roberts, F, Sister In Law, single, age 20, born North America
    Rolalic A. Roberts, F, Sister In Law, single, age 18, born North America
    Emily Parsons, F, Nurse, single, age 20, born Hampshire; occupation Nurse
    Eliza Whitbourne, F, Dom Ser, single, age 21, born Stanmer; occupation Parlour maid
    Laura Saunders, F, Dom Ser, single, age 18, born East Hoathly; occupation: housemaid
    Emily Saunders, F, Dom Ser, single, age 16, born East Hoathly; occupation: kitchenmaid
